Should I use my bank to transfer money from Malaysia to Wallis and Futuna?

Bank transfers have been a traditionally popular way to send money overseas from Malaysia to Wallis and Futuna. But, with the explosion of so many Fintech startups specializing in remittances, it is worth asking yourself if you should still be using your bank for sending funds internationally.

In general, banks tend to charge much higher fees compared to newer remittance companies that specialize in online operations. It is also possible that the MYR to XPF exchange rate you get from your bank may not be the best. In fact, high fees and below par exchange rates are two of the most popular ways banks make money on remittances.

We, therefore, recommend that before you use your Malaysia bank for your Wallis and Futuna money transfers, you explore various other options to carefully review your total cost (represented by transaction fees) as well as the exchange rate you will get. Combined, these two factors will have a direct impact on how much money your recipient gets from your transaction.


How to send money from Malaysia to Wallis and Futuna fast?

If you need to convert MYR to XPF as fast as possible, there are definite steps you can take that will help you do so. You could pay for your transfer with cash, as well as have your recipient do a cash pickup for payout - both of these methods will speed up your money transfer.

That said, handling cash could be a safety issue given that both the sender and receiver have to physically carry cash (most agent locations are located in physical stores, malls, and retail outlets which may or may not be in a physically safer area). Additionally, due to the extra costs involved to set up and maintain physical locations, cash transactions tend to get a worse foresign exchange rate (contrasted with online/digital transfers). So, another option to move money quickly from Malaysia to Wallis and Futuna could be sending it to a mobile wallet. This would entail some slowness compared to cash transfers, but would be more safe.
